• PLS2 cannot be used as a differentiated instruction.
• PLS2 is started at the rise of the input condition. If the input remains ON
continuously, the virtual pulse stays being output continuously until the
target position is reached. Once the target position is reached, the virtual
pulse output is stopped. Additionally, if the input condition turns OFF dur-
ing the output, the output is stopped simultaneously.
• With the model CS1W-HCP22-V1, since it is required to switch from the
normal mode (executes pulse output to external device), PLS2 instruction
can be executed only after bit 15 of AR 19 (PLS2 instruction mode
change) is set to 1 (virtual pulse output mode). (With the models CS1W-
HCA22-V1/-HCA12-V1, this operation is not required.)
Address
AR 19 bit 15
PLS2 instruction mode change (valid only with model CS1W-
HCP22-V1)
OFF: Normal mode (outputs pulse to external device)
ON: Virtual pulse output mode (executes virtual pulse output,
without actual pulse output to external device)
• Whether the virtual output pulses are counted relatively or absolutely can
be selected in PLS2's operand.
• With relative virtual output selected, the internal pulse counter starts
counting after initializing the internal pulse counts to 0 at starting up the
instruction.
• With absolute virtual output selected, the count is held at starting up the
instruction. The internal counter then counts the virtual pulse output
based on the held count.
